Yichang’s Deposit & Loan Rank 1st in Hubei
2014-04-28 10:02:38

  On April 19, the reporters learned from the first quarterly economic analysis conference that in the first quarter of 2014, the deposit and loan, resident income and the industrial enterprises below the designated size stably increased in Yichang.

  The reporters further learned that, the deposit and loan balances in Yichang continued to be the first among all cities and all prefectures in Hubei Province (excluding Wuhan), the deposit balance was 21.2 billion RMB higher and the loan balance was 52.79 billion RMB higher than those of the second city, Xiangyang City. In the first quarter of this year, the disposable income of the urban residents rose by around 9% and the per capita cash income of rural residents rose by about 11.5 %. The net income of urban and rural residents was around 6,050 RMB and around 3,170 RMB respectively. The wage income of urban residents in Yichang City in the first quarter of this year rose rapidly; the self-employed and other private businesses were active and the income from household business increased significantly; and the pension income grew steadily. The migrant income of peasants in Yichang maintained a sustained and rapid growth and the income of the local agricultural products increased steadily.

  From this year, the tourist economy is good and the tourist industry continues with a rapid growth. In the first quarter, 8,583,000 domestic and foreign tourists visited the city, with year-on-year growth of 25.3%; and the total tourism income was 6.39 billion RMB, with year-on-year growth of 30.4%. The key projects of urban construction were launched and promoted. The development of construction industry is stable and the real estates increase by a large margin. The supply of water and gas is also steady. The industrial enterprises above the designated size reached 1380, an increase of 156 over the end of previous year. In addition, due to suppression of high-end domestic consumption, the major liquor-making enterprises in Yichang City oriented towards the mid-range consumer market to increase sales efforts, making the liquor production up 12.5%.
